Harley-Davidson Service Manager

Stonewall Harley-Davidson · Ruckersville, VA · 1 mo ago
ManagementFull-time

Responsibilities

- Lead and manage all operations of the Service Department. - Ensure exceptional customer satisfaction and service quality. - Develop and mentor service team members to meet performance goals. - Monitor department profitability and performance metrics. - Collaborate with Parts and Sales Departments to optimize workflow and customer experience.

Qualifications

- High school diploma or equivalent required; associate’s or bachelor’s degree preferred. - Minimum 5 years of experience in motorcycle, automotive, or powersports service management. - Comprehensive knowledge of Harley-Davidson motorcycles, service processes, and manufacturer systems. - Proven leadership and team management skills with a focus on motivation and accountability. - Strong customer service orientation and problem-solving abilities. - Excellent communication, organizational, and time management skills. - Proficiency in dealership management software (Talon preferred) and Microsoft Office. - Ability to read and interpret service manuals, technical bulletins, and warranty policies. - Valid driver’s license and motorcycle endorsement required.

Compensation & Benefits

- Competitive base salary plus performance bonuses - Medical, Dental, and Vision Insurance - LegalShield Coverage - Voluntary Life Insurance, Long-Term Disability (LTD), Accident, and Critical Illness Insurance - 401(k) with Employer Match - Paid Sick Leave, Vacation, and Holidays - Employee discounts on Harley-Davidson motorcycles, parts, and apparel - Ongoing Harley-Davidson leadership and service management training

Requirements

ADA Essential Duties
- Ability to stand, walk, and move around the dealership and service area for extended periods.
- Ability to lift and carry up to 50 pounds occasionally.
- Ability to push, pull, and maneuver motorcycles safely (with assistance).
- Ability to communicate clearly in person, by phone, and electronically.
- Maintain regular and predictable attendance.
